上一页 1 ··· 10 11 12 13 14 15 16 17 18 ··· 32 下一页
摘要: T1 一笔画 题目大意: 判断图是否存在欧拉通路 思路: 判断奇数度数点的个数是否有两个或没有以及图是否联通 1 #include<iostream> 2 #include<cmath> 3 #include<algorithm> 4 #include<cstdio> 5 #include<cstr 阅读全文
posted @ 2018-08-09 15:34 jack_yyc 阅读(167) 评论(0) 推荐(0) 编辑
摘要: T1 lcp 题目大意: q次询问一个字符串两个后缀的最长公共前缀 思路: 可以二分长度hash判断 1 #include<iostream> 2 #include<cmath> 3 #include<algorithm> 4 #include<cstdio> 5 #include<cstring> 阅读全文
posted @ 2018-08-09 08:16 jack_yyc 阅读(227) 评论(0) 推荐(0) 编辑
摘要: T1 树上路径最小值 题目大意: 带点权的树 q次询问求每两个点之间路径上最小的点权 思路: 倍增lca裸题 1 #include<iostream> 2 #include<cstdio> 3 #include<cmath> 4 #include<cstdlib> 5 #include<cstrin 阅读全文
posted @ 2018-08-07 15:58 jack_yyc 阅读(150) 评论(0) 推荐(0) 编辑
摘要: 这章的数据结构题很真实 T1 排队 bzoj 1699 题目大意: 求静态一些区间的最大值-最小值 思路: ST表裸题 1 #include<iostream> 2 #include<cstdio> 3 #include<cstdlib> 4 #include<cstring> 5 #include 阅读全文
posted @ 2018-08-06 13:29 jack_yyc 阅读(245) 评论(0) 推荐(0) 编辑
摘要: T1 欧拉回路 hdu 1878 题目大意: 判断是否存在欧拉回路 思路: 一个无向图存在欧拉回路的条件为所有点的度为偶数 且图联通 1 #include<iostream> 2 #include<cstdio> 3 #include<cstdlib> 4 #include<cstring> 5 # 阅读全文
posted @ 2018-08-02 21:59 jack_yyc 阅读(183) 评论(0) 推荐(0) 编辑
摘要: T1 Network poj 1144 题目大意: 求割点 思路: 裸题 1 #include<iostream> 2 #include<cstdio> 3 #include<cstdlib> 4 #include<cstring> 5 #include<cmath> 6 #include<algo 阅读全文
posted @ 2018-07-27 14:08 jack_yyc 阅读(177) 评论(0) 推荐(0) 编辑
摘要: T1 受欢迎的牛 bzoj 1051 题解链接 T2 最大半连通子图 bzoj 1093 题目大意: 一个半连通的图定义为对任意点对u v 存在路径u->v或v->u 求给定图的最大半连通子图 思路: 可以知道 半连通子图一定为强连通分量缩点之后的链 所以只需要求一个最长链然后记一下方案数 需要注意 阅读全文
posted @ 2018-07-26 16:49 jack_yyc 阅读(229) 评论(0) 推荐(0) 编辑
摘要: T1 糖果 bzoj 2330 题目大意: 幼儿园里有N个小朋友,给这些小朋友们分配糖果,要求每个小朋友都要分到糖果 每个小朋友会提出一些要求 K行 每行输入三个数X A B 如果X=1, 表示第A个小朋友分到的糖果必须和第B个小朋友分到的糖果一样多 如果X=2, 表示第A个小朋友分到的糖果必须少于 阅读全文
posted @ 2018-07-26 09:31 jack_yyc 阅读(158) 评论(0) 推荐(0) 编辑
摘要: T1 最小圈 bzoj 1486 题目大意: 一个环的权值平均值为定义为一个这个环上所有边的权值和除以边数 求最小的环的权值平均值 思路: 二分一个值 把所有边减去这个值 判断是否有负环 1 #include<iostream> 2 #include<cstdio> 3 #include<cmath 阅读全文
posted @ 2018-07-25 16:19 jack_yyc 阅读(190) 评论(0) 推荐(0) 编辑
摘要: T1 银牛派对 luogu 1821 题目大意: 一个有向图 求任意节点到定点的最短距离+定点到该点的最短距离之和的最大值 思路: 正反dij 1 #include<iostream> 2 #include<cstdio> 3 #include<cmath> 4 #include<cstdlib> 阅读全文
posted @ 2018-07-24 12:57 jack_yyc 阅读(245) 评论(0) 推荐(0) 编辑
上一页 1 ··· 10 11 12 13 14 15 16 17 18 ··· 32 下一页